摘 要:采用2×2列联表的χ2检验、Ochiai关联度指数、Pearson相关系数和Spearman秩相关系数检验,研究了南充金城山植被24个优势种群共276个种对的种间关联(或相关).结果表明:1)χ2检验有15个种对呈正相关,3个种对呈负相关,正负关联比为5.0,其余258种对联结程度不显著;Pearson相关系数检验23个种对正相关,1个种对呈负相关,正负关联比为23.0,其余252种对联结程度不显著;Spearman秩相关系数检验24个种对呈正相关,5个种对呈负相关,正负关联比为4.8,其余247种对联结程度不显著;2)χ2检验只能反映出种对间联结性显著与否,经χ2检验不显著的种对并不意味着其间没有联结性,故只有与Ochiai关联度指数结合,结论才比较合理;3)与Pearson相关系数检验相比,Spearman相关系数检验具有较高的灵敏度;4)按照对环境的适应方式和主导生态因素,24个优势种可划分为4个生态种组,同一生态种组内,各种间具有较强的正联结,表明其资源利用方式和生态要求相似,而不同组间联结较为松散,主要是由于它们具有不同的生物学特性,对生境具有不同的生态适应性和相互分离的生态位所致.桤木、千筋树、插田泡、乌蔹莓和小叶菝葜等呈独立分布.Methods ofx2-test for 2 × 2 contingency table, Pearson correlation coefficient test and Spearman rank correlation co- efficient test were used to study the interspecific correlations among 276 species pairs of 24 dominant plant populations at Mt. Jincheng. The result showed that 15, 23 and 24 species pairs were positively correlated, while 3, 1 and 5 species pairs had negative correlations, and the ratios of positive and negative correlations were 5.0, 23.0 and 4.8. The proper conclusion of this study depended upon the proper combination of the x2-test with Ochiai association index. Compared with Pearson correlation coefficient test, Spearman rank correlation coefficient test was more sensitive. According to the adaptability to the environ- ment and the relationships between plants and environment, 24 species were divided into four ecological species groups and the different species in the same ecological species groups showed a positive association and correlation, which indicated that they had similar resource-utilizing ways and ecological requirements, while the negative association and correlation occurred among the species had different biological features, e. g. , different adaptabilities to habits or segregated niches in some degree. Those species including Alnus cremastogyne , Carpinus funebris , Rubrs coreanus , Caytatia japonica and Smilax mucrophylla were found independently distributing.
